Monster Madness DLC on Xbox Live Marketplace

Monster Madness DLC on Xbox Live - Image 1Fans of Monster Madness: The Battle for Suburbia, heads up! The Xbox Live Marketplace has just been updated and there are some new in-game goodies for the horror-comedy action title.

The downloadable content is available for all members in all regions and should cost 200 MS Points each. The following details on these DLCs were taken from the Dashboard itself:

  • Battle Field: Zack‘s House – A unique 4-player Capture the Flag level, this house is full of physical weapons and environmental traps to use against the opposing team. One team’s base occupies the front porch, the other’s is in the backyard, while the close-quarters ensure non-stop action.
  • Battle Field: High School – Massive 16-player level for Xbox Live & System Link, filled with close-quarters indoor action and epic outdoor vehicular combat! After the sudden Martian invasion, the ruins of L.R. Jenkins High School have turned into an urban warzone.

The cool thing about Monster Madness is the satirical and rather light-hearted approach taken by developer Artificial Studios. Playing the game gives one a feeling that he/she has been transported into one of those 80s horror movies.

Monster Madness: Battle for Suburbia, lastly, is also available on the PC platform.
